## StormFan Environments

Quick orientation for the security review: StormFan is our weather-alert fan-out service, taking feeds from the Meridian forecast bus and pushing notifications to subscriber channels. We run three environments — dev, staging, and prod — each with its own queue cluster and signing keys, so a compromised dev token can't publish real alerts (learned that one the hard way). Staging mirrors prod topology but throttles fan-out to 1% of subscribers. For the review, the relevant prod environment settings are captured below.

deployment values, hadup-yajog:
[holion]
team = silwyn
access_code = ac_eb6e99
host = holion.novacio.internal
port = 5672
owner = kasok.sorion
peer = sorvan.kelvinet.local

Internal Memo — Gross-Margin Review

To all sales leads: the Q3 gross-margin review for the Ostrava Lane product family is complete. Margins on the Pellwick line fell 2.4 points, driven largely by expedited freight and unapproved bundling. Please audit open quotes against the revised floor prices before month-end. The strategic reasoning behind the new floors is summarised below.

management briefing: Project Zorix slips by six weeks because of the audit delay.

# Pagination config — Lanternfish Public API
#
# Welcome aboard. All list endpoints are cursor-paginated; offset params
# were removed in v3. PAGE_SIZE_DEFAULT=25 and PAGE_SIZE_MAX=100 are hard
# caps enforced at the gateway, not per-route. Cursors are opaque — never
# parse them client-side or in tests. Raising PAGE_SIZE_MAX needs a perf
# review first. Cursors are signed before leaving the service, and the
# signing secret is set on the line directly below.

vault entry, yagef-bahop: COURIER_KEY29=5cc62eb51255862256337c33c5be9

Reviewing the Copperleaf CSV import wizard ahead of the cut. The streaming parser now handles mixed line endings and oversized cells gracefully, failing the row rather than the whole file. I verified the preview step caps memory correctly with a 2 GB fixture. One release concern: the batch limits were raised, so downstream queue pressure needs watching. The limits as merged are:

tuning constants:
BUDGETS = {
    "rusix": 478,
    "caswyn": 617,
    "feneth": 1022,
}